import asyncio
import base64
from io import BytesIO
import torch
from PIL import Image
from comfy.cli_args import args
if not torch.cuda.is_available():
args.cpu = True
from comfy_api_nodes.apis.gemini import ( # noqa: E402
GeminiCandidate,
GeminiContent,
GeminiGenerateContentResponse,
GeminiInlineData,
GeminiPart,
)
from comfy_api_nodes.nodes_gemini import get_image_from_response # noqa: E402
def image_part(mode, color):
buffer = BytesIO()
Image.new(mode, (4, 4), color).save(buffer, format="PNG")
return GeminiPart(
inlineData=GeminiInlineData(
data=base64.b64encode(buffer.getvalue()).decode(),
mimeType="image/png",
)
)
def response(*parts):
return GeminiGenerateContentResponse(
candidates=[GeminiCandidate(content=GeminiContent(parts=list(parts), role="model"))]
)
def test_rgb_only_response_stays_three_channels():
out = asyncio.run(get_image_from_response(response(image_part("RGB", (10, 20, 30)))))
assert out.shape == (1, 4, 4, 3)
def test_mixed_rgb_and_rgba_parts_are_padded_to_the_same_width():
out = asyncio.run(
get_image_from_response(
response(
image_part("RGB", (10, 20, 30)),
image_part("RGBA", (10, 20, 30, 0)),
)
)
)
assert out.shape == (2, 4, 4, 4)
# the part that had no alpha is padded opaque, the transparent one is preserved
assert out[0, ..., 3].min() == 1.0
assert out[1, ..., 3].max() == 0.0
